Lizzie Brocheré

Her English speaking credits include American Horror Story: Asylum (2012–2013), The Strain (2015), Versailles (2015–2017), Falling Water (2016–2018), War of the Worlds (2022), and American Gigolo (2022).

Brocheré made her screen debut in 2002 at the age of 17, as Jeanne in the Hugo Santiago film Le Loup de la côte Ouest (The Wolf of the West Coast) (2002).

[2] Her big break came when she landed the lead role in the sensual Dogme 95 film One to Another,[2] directed by Jean-Marc Barr and Pascal Arnold with whom she collaborated again a few years later on with the thriller American Translation.

[2] Her other film credits include Eric Schaeffer's After Fall, Winter;[2] and Karin Albou's The Wedding Song,[2] for which she won the Best Actress Award at the Saint-Jean-de-Luz Film Festival.

She starred as the lead in Gale Anne Hurd's sci-fi show Falling Water (2016–2018).
